Next, determine what time of year you wish to get wed. Once you have a concept of the season and month, limit some dates that are suitable for you and your companion. Develop a listing of potential places while keeping the adhering to in mind: Budget plan Estimated guest checklist countWedding style After developing your list of feasible venues, timetable a browse through per place.

Beginning early (purpose to start your search at the very least a year out!) to pick an area that matches your wedding celebration style, whether it's classic, bohemian, or rustic. During your search, take note of venue package types (will this vendor give room, food, and consume alcohol?) and its total ability (are you wasting money on room you don't need?). Choosing a place will certainly be one of the very first wedding event planning steps you make, so you'll likely wish to begin your search on the earlier side. But it all comes down to your individual preference. "If you are specific when it involves the place, the earlier the much better," states Wendy Kay of Birds of a Plume Events.

In some parts of the globe, the weather can be unforeseeable, particularly for weddings near the coastline - Overnight Rental. It's a great concept to have contingency plans in place, just in situation the paradises open. A fantastic choice is to have a marquis offered on the day. If it does determine to obtain stormy outside, guests can rapidly grab their chairs and take them inside, and the ceremony can continue.
Therefore, you could be required to collaborate with vendors you didn't choose. Not all wedding locations are like this. Many have "preferred vendors" which they promote as part of their sales arrangements, however they don't require you to use them if you choose to take the place.
Rather than waiting until the wedding day to learn whether the high quality of the food is great or not, ask the place to work up some food for you and your family members to sample ahead of time. Then you can decide with each other whether the internal food is good enough, or whether it's worth working with in outside food caterers.
